Caz Gardiner & The Badasonics - Out Of Time. Background - The Badasonics mixes soul and funk together with Jamaican riddims and horns with the soulful rock and reggae voice of Caz Gardiner to deliver a pulsating party of soul steady beats. Caz has performed with the BandHouse Gigs, Newmyer Flyer productions and The Beat Hotel. She was the lead singer for The Ambitions, a 60's influenced soul/ rock band which in 2008 was nominated for a Wammie (Washington Area Music Association) in the best new band category; and the rocksteady / reggae band Caz and The Day Laborers. In 2010, she was nominated for a Wammie in the best traditional blues / RnB vocalist category for her work with Caz and The Commotions. The Mutineers - Couldn't Get Over You. Background - Ahead of releasing their new five-track 'Threshold' EP and launching a busy 2018 national tour schedule, The Mutineers present the first single from this EP. 'Couldn't Get Over You',  a pleasantly wistful offering guided by a longing feeling and lulling melodic line. A bit earlier, they unveiled the new video for 'Drug For That', filmed and directed by California-based photographer and visual artist Clovis IV.  The track, previously released on 'Live At B-Side', will be offered as a bonus track on a special Bandcamp edition of the EP. Based in Portland, Oregon, The Mutineers are a rock n roll husband-wife duo with country leanings and punk rock tendencies. With Brian Mathusek on guitar and Merry Young on drums, the couple share vocal duties. Cosmic Strip - Sugar Rush. Background - Dreamy shoegazers Cosmic Strip share their latest irresistible dose of psychedelia in new single Sugar Rush, taken from the band’s debut EP Heavenly out now. Marshalled by supremely talented frontwoman Camella Agabalyan, the London outfit have already attracted a ton of praise with widespread acclaim throughout the online community and encouraging festival displays at the likes of The Great Escape, Citadel and Wilderness. “I wanted to write a song about the feeling of addiction whether it’s sugar, love, a drug, whatever your vice is”, Camella stated. “I personally really connect to dreamy, druggy songs like Air, My Bloody Valentine, Beach Fossils, Slowdive, The Jesus & The Mary Chain etc so I wanted to inspire myself from that feeling but also show the darker side of addiction that you might not always get from those types of songs”. Grizzly Coast - Zuzu's Petals. Background from Grizzly Coast - My background as a poet, mixed with my lifelong affinity for playing music, lead me to blending the two mediums on my debut album Gold Lined Path.  My new single, “Zuzu’s Petals,” showcases my expansion into a full-band sound, and my commitment to free-falling even deeper into my lyrics. “Zuzu’s Petals” is about the feeling of self-assurance – something that struck me on a refreshing upswing that I rode after going through a breakup. Finding simple luxuries in both solitude and community, and really focusing on music were what brought me back home to myself. With the song’s upbeat tempo and lyrics, I aimed to evoke the excitement that you feel when you’re inspired by the boundless possibilities that exist in your future.
